Freigeben über


FD_SET Makro (winsock.h)

Das makro FD_SET fügt einem fd_set einen Dateideskriptor hinzu. Wenn der Dateideskriptor bereits innerhalb der Gruppe vorhanden ist und fd_count der fd_set kleiner als FD_SETSIZE ist, wird ein Duplikat hinzugefügt.

Syntax

void FD_SET(
   fd,
   set
);

Parameter

fd

Ein Deskriptor, der einen Socket identifiziert, der dem Satz hinzugefügt wird.

set

Ein Zeiger auf eine fd_set.

Rückgabewert

Keine

Bemerkungen

Achten Sie darauf, das makro FD_SET nicht mit der Typdefinition der fd_set-Struktur zu verwechseln, die auch FD_SET genannt wird. Allerdings sind die FD_SET Makros und die fd_set Struktur miteinander verknüpft und werden häufig in Verbindung verwendet.

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client) Windows 2000 Professional [nur Desktop-Apps]
Unterstützte Mindestversion (Server) Windows 2000 Server [nur Desktop-Apps]
Zielplattform Windows
Kopfzeile winsock.h (einschließlich Winsock2.h, Winsock.h)

Weitere Informationen

WSAAsyncWählen

WSAEventSelect

select